Do you have a passion for Cancer services? Would you be interested in working alongside the Haematology and Oncology teams as a Pharmacist Independent Prescriber?
An exciting opportunity has arisen for a highly motivated and dynamic Band 8a Pharmacist to join the Pharmacy Department at The Dudley Group NHS Foundation Trust. The successful applicant will join an experienced team of specialist cancer and preparative services pharmacy staff who provide a comprehensive service to haematology and oncology patients across the Trust.
The ideal candidate needs to have knowledge and experience of clinical pharmacy service provision within the specialities of Haematology and Oncology, but we are able to accept applications from aspiring Band 8a pharmacists that are willing to undergo further training to reach the desired level as part of a Band 7 to 8a STEP programme.
You will support the Principal Pharmacist, Cancer Services, to deliver a specialist Pharmacy Service to patients receiving systemic anti-cancer treatments.
You will be responsible for leading and developing the clinical pharmacy service for patients requiring systemic anticancer therapies within the Haematology and Oncology Division.
You will have the opportunity to work as a Pharmacist Independent Prescriber to support the provision of systemic anticancer treatments to Haematology and Oncology patients.
